cdn
The cdn component stands for Content Delivery Network. A CDN is a network of servers distributed geographically to deliver web content to users more quickly and efficiently. When a user accesses a website, the CDN server closest to their location serves the content, reducing latency and improving the overall user experience.
CDNs are essential for modern websites, especially those that serve a global audience. By caching content on servers around the world, CDNs can significantly reduce loading times and ensure that users get a fast and responsive experience, no matter where they are located. This is particularly important for websites that host large files, such as images, videos, or software downloads.
